Job Description

Our team is responsible for work measurement, cost analysis, capacity requirements planning (reporting and analysis), capital project management and budget planning, discrete event simulation, staffing forecasts, etc.

As an Industrial Engineer, you will support cross-functional improvement efforts for ADP programs, working closely with various teams to identify areas for improvement and implement changes. You will also perform data analysis, observations, and time studies to support cost driver analysis and process improvement.

Your responsibilities will include:

  • First Article Master Scheduling Committee (FAMSCO) facilitation
  • Work directly with and in support of the production operations team
  • Performing observations and time studies to support cost driver analysis and process improvement
  • Using visualization and data analytic tools to analyze production processes
  • Applying Lean and Six-Sigma practices to production and leading major improvement efforts
  • Assisting in new product development and proposal efforts with data analysis

Must be able to obtain and maintain a Secret security clearance.

Basic Qualifications

  • Bachelor's degree from an accredited college
  • Experience applying Industrial Engineering principles in industry (forecasting, scheduling, staffing, etc)
  • Experience with Data Analysis utilizing Microsoft Excel, Tableau, etc
  • Minimum 5 years of experience in a relevant manufacturing environment

Desired Skills

  • Bachelor of science degree in Industrial Engineering or related Field
  • Proficiency with computer systems and data analytics
  • Proficiency with software including Tableau, MS Project, MS Word, advanced MS Excel, MS PowerPoint, MS Access, & Visio
  • Ability to communicate effectively and be persuasive with solutions
  • Experience with production scheduling
